The bolt pushes the ball into the barrel, out of the breech, and makes a seal around the barrel. Air is then released by the time the ball is in the barrel and sealed from the breech. The bolt is like a set in volley ball- it gets it ready for the "spike," then the air comes in and slams it into the other team's face. The propellant is, however, totally the air. The bolt only pushes the ball into the barrel.

mostly well put, ^^^ , but to clarify, the air being released is your COČ or Nitrogen from your tank which causes the bolt to thrust forward... as it thrusts it pushes some COČ/Nitrogen with ambient air (the stuff we are walking around in and breathing) forward... the front of your bolt has a venturi shape, usually like a star that distributes the forced ambient air forward evenly behind and around the backside of the ball... this cushions and forces the ball out straight and fast... the bolt never touches the ball.  If it did it would destroy a paintball and jam your marker.  The end of your straight barrels are usually vented (holes or slots drilled/cut through) to disipate the forced air as the ball exits the barrel and prevent suction.  This stabilizes the ball before it exits the barrel and allows maximum velocity.  Happy shooting!
